uncouple
Meaning
- (transitive) To disconnect or detach one thing from another.
- (transitive) To come loose.
- (transitive) To loose, as dogs, from their couples.

Pronounced as (IPA)
/ʌnˈkʌpəl/
Etymology
In summary
From Middle English uncouple; equivalent to un- + couple.
